Engine Model:
Case Continental Red Seal (various displacements depending on specific VA sub-model and year).
Displacement:
Typically 113 to 120 cubic inches (approx. 1.85 to 1.97 liters).
Horsepower:
Approximately 20-25 PTO horsepower (varies by model and tuning).
Fuel Type:
Gasoline (standard), LP Gas (optional on some VAC models).
Carburetor Type:
Stromberg or Zenith (specific model varies), requires precise tuning.
Ignition Type:
Distributor ignition, typically 6-volt or 12-volt systems depending on year and configuration.
Oil Type:
SAE 30 or 10W-30 API Service Class CC or CD (check manual for temperature-specific recommendations).
